About Slipi, Indonesia
Slipi, a vibrant district nestled in the heart of West Jakarta, Indonesia, offers a unique blend of modern development and traditional Indonesian charm. When’s the Best Time to Go?
Indonesia enjoys a tropical climate. Slipi is generally hot and humid year-round. The dry season (April-October) offers the most pleasant weather for sightseeing. However, the rainy season (November-March) can bring refreshing showers, and you might find fewer crowds.
